Getting Started: Register Your Nol Card First

Getting started is simple. Before renewing your Nol card or travel passes, make sure your Nol card is registered in your name and that you understand the type of Nol card you own.

When you register a Nol card (usually a Blue Personal Nol Card), you can:

  • Protect your balance if the card is lost or stolen
  • Transfer balance and active travel passes to a new card
  • Apply for student and senior citizen concessions
  • Access full online Nol services via Nol Pay and the RTA website

RTA also allows Silver and Gold Nol Cards to be personalized and linked to your Emirates ID. However, most online renewals work best with the Blue Personal Nol Card, as it supports concession categories for students and seniors.

Check Nol Card Balance Online Before Renewal

Before renewing your Nol card or travel passes, always check your current balance, active passes, and card expiry.

You can perform an RTA Nol card check balance online using:

  • RTA Website – Check Nol Balance
  • Nol Pay App
  • RTA Dubai App

Steps to Check Nol Card Balance Online

  1. Visit the official RTA website
  2. Open the Nol section and select Check Nol Balance
  3. Enter your Nol Tag ID
  4. Click Search
  5. View your balance, pending credit, and card expiry date

On the Nol Pay App, simply select your card to view balance, recent trips, or scan the card using NFC.

This check helps you determine whether you need:

  • A new travel pass
  • A quick RTA Nol card top-up
  • Full RTA Personal Nol card renewal

Renew Travel Passes Using Nol Pay App (Monthly & Weekly)

The Nol Pay App is the easiest and fastest way to renew travel passes on your phone. You can add passes, top up your Nol card, and manage all card details anytime, anywhere.

How to Renew RTA Nol Card Monthly or Weekly Pass

  1. Download and open the Nol Pay App
  2. Log in using UAE Pass
  3. Add your Nol card (via NFC or card number)
  4. Select Renew Travel Pass
  5. Choose pass duration (7-day, 30-day, etc.)
  6. Select travel zone (1, 2, or all zones)
  7. Pay using your bank card
  • Virtual Nol Cards usually activate instantly
  • Plastic Nol Cards may require tapping at a metro gate or validator to write the pass via NFC

Renew Travel Pass Online via RTA Website

You can also renew Nol travel passes online using the RTA website, if you prefer a browser-based option.

Steps for Online Travel Pass Renewal

  1. Visit the official RTA website
  2. Select Nol Services → Renew Travel Pass
  3. Enter your Nol card number
  4. Choose your travel zone
  5. Select pass validity (7 or 30 days)
  6. Complete payment online

For plastic cards, the pass may show as pending. Activate it by tapping your card at a metro gate, validator, or ticket machine once.
Then, perform another RTA Nol card check balance online to confirm activation.

RTA Personal Nol Card Expiry & Renewal (Blue Card)

The Blue Personal Nol Card offers extra benefits, including 50% discounts for students, UAE senior citizens, and eligible concession groups. It contains your name and photo.

How to Renew an Expired Personal Nol Card

  • Open the expired Nol card in your Nol Pay or RTA account
  • If the Renew option appears, follow the steps and pay the fee

If online renewal is unavailable, you may need to submit a new Personal Nol Card request. RTA will then process balance and travel pass transfers.

Always keep confirmation emails and screenshots until your balance and passes are fully verified.

RTA Nol Card Top-Up vs Monthly Pass

Both options are useful, depending on how often you travel.

Use RTA Nol Card Top-Up If:

  • You travel only a few times a week
  • Your routes or plans change frequently
  • You prefer pay-as-you-go flexibility

Top-ups can be done via Nol Pay, the RTA website, ticket machines, or customer service centers.

Use RTA Nol Card Monthly Pass If:

  • You travel almost daily
  • You cross multiple zones regularly
  • You want a fixed and predictable monthly cost

You can also combine both, keeping a monthly pass for work trips and extra balance for occasional journeys.

Student Nol Card: Renewal & Travel Passes

A Student Nol Card is a Blue Personal Nol Card with student concession status and ISIC benefits.

Key Points

  • Students (approximately ages 6–23) receive 50% public transport discount
  • ISIC benefits include shopping and travel discounts

Before renewal:

  • Confirm your student profile is still valid
  • Submit updated documents if required
  • Ensure the app shows Student Concession before buying a new pass

Senior Citizen Nol Card: Renewal & Discounts

The RTA Nol Card for Senior Citizens is also issued under the Blue Personal category.

Standard Renewal Process

  • Apply or renew as a Senior Citizen Blue Card
  • Submit Emirates ID and age verification (usually 60+)
  • Once approved, manage balance and passes online
  • Renew travel passes at concession prices
